Role: Human Resources Manager

Location: Calgary

The role:

We are currently looking for an experienced HR Manager to join our Calgary office with responsibility supporting our Calgary, Toronto, and Vancouver offices. This is a permanent, full-time position working in our downtown Calgary office, largely in-person. The role reports to the CEO, in this capacity the Human Resources Manager will be responsible for key organizational and staffing issues, have strategic input on people and culture initiatives, while managing day-to-day HR operations.

Responsibilities:
  • Direct the end-to-end hiring process for lawyers and administrative staff,
  • Forecasting staffing needs to match practice areas and growth strategies including overseeing the onboarding and offboarding of all employees
  • Oversee annual performance reviews, structure competitive benefit packages, and administer salary benchmarking relevant to the Calgary, Toronto and Vancouver legal market.
  • Advise senior leadership team on the organizational strategy, ensuring the HR framework supports the firm's entrepreneurial and growth-oriented goals
  • Serve as the primary advisor to the leadership team on employee relations, conflict resolution, and workplace culture
  • Ensure all HR policies adhere to the employment standards of each jurisdiction and comply with health and safety standards
  • Manage the HR budget, navigating our HRIS system and reporting to the leadership team on trends, turnover, and workflow
  • Design onboarding, and continuous career development paths for associates, and staff through performance development and goal setting
  • Act as a first point of contact on all HR matters from vacation requests to strategic vision alignment, and execution
  • Working knowledge of laws, regulations, and best practices in employment and human resources fields
  • Other administrative and HR duties as required


Requirements:
  • 5 years+ progressive experience in Human Resources leadership
  • Industry experience in a professional office setting an asset (Accounting, Law, Engineering, Dental, Medical, Architecture)
  • Post-secondary degree and/or certificate from a recognized HR program
  • CPHR or equivalent designation an asset
  • Experience with an HRIS system (BambooHR, Rise, Humi, etc)
  • Excellent communication skills (spoken, written)
  • Excellent interpersonal skills
